Egg grasp device having interlaced members, and associated systems and methods
An egg grasp device is provided. Such a device includes a body and a plurality of elongated members extending from the body. The elongated members are interlaced to form a sheath capable of retaining an egg. The sheath has a distal end and a proximal end at which the elongated members are operably engaged with the body. The elongated members cooperate to define an opening at the distal end through which an egg is received when the elongated members engage and deflect about an egg such that the egg is seated within the sheath. Associated systems and methods are also provided.
GEL DELIVERY SYSTEM FOR TREATING POULTRY
The present invention is directed to a method of treating poultry hatchlings in a hatchling tray. The method comprises of providing a soft gel form capable of being dispensed through a spray nozzle, providing a spray dispensing apparatus, the apparatus being capable of delivering a predetermined volume of the gel as a plurality of small beadlets through a plurality of nozzles, placing the hatchling tray containing the hatchlings beneath the nozzles of the dispensing apparatus, dispensing the predetermined volume of the soft gel containing the therapeutic agent as small beadlets into the hatchling tray and allowing the hatchlings to consume the beadlets. The present invention is also directed to a dispensing apparatus for dispensing a therapeutic agent in a soft gel into a hatchling tray of poultry hatchlings.

REDUCED WEIGHT LIVE POULTRY HAULING SYSTEM
A reduced-weight poultry cage is used in conjunction with a reduced-weight trailer to transport live poultry for maximizing the poundage of poultry being transported while reducing the number of trips and fuel expenses. The poultry cage includes a combination of aluminum and plastic elements that reduce cage weight, provide for nesting of cages in stacks as well as easy replacement of failed parts. Furthermore, a drop-deck aluminum trailer with a reduced floor and guide rail alignment stops allows for a durable yet lightweight trailer that can haul a plurality of stacks of these poultry cages, thereby maximizing cubic feet availability while being compliant with various road and bridge laws.

Apparatus for harvesting egg fluid, and associated method
A harvesting apparatus adapted to harvest egg fluid from an avian egg is provided. Such an apparatus includes a frame. A harvesting assembly is operably engaged with the frame. The harvesting assembly includes a plurality of nozzles configured to remove egg fluid from an egg. The nozzles are configured to rotate from a vertically off-axis angled position toward a vertical position. A suction assembly is in fluid communication with the nozzles for harvesting egg fluid from an egg. An associated method is also provided.
Pheromone composition
To produce chicks from hatching eggs, the eggs are incubated in a hatcher incubator. After hatching, chicks of lesser quality are screened out, and the remaining chicks are transferred to a poultry barn. During the first week in the barn, a number of chicks are lost. When the loss rate exceeds a certain value, treatment with antibiotics is usually applied. Methods and compositions for reducing the loss rate during the first week and thus the number of antibiotic treatments are disclosed. The methods include providing in the air of the hatcher incubator at least during a final stage of the incubation and hatching of the eggs in the hatcher incubator, an active amount of a pheromone composition with the appeasing effect of the mother hen pheromone. The pheromone composition can be applied in the hatcher incubator at a specific height in the form of a formulation.

Automatic system and method for injecting a substance into an animal
A system and method for automatically delivering a substance to an animal or fish including a positioning system that positions each animal singularly and a sensor that detects the location of a predetermined targeted area on the animal. The system further includes a delivery device for delivering a substance to the targeted area. The position of the delivery device may be adjustable. The delivery device is in communication with the sensor. The delivery device adjusts its position in response to the data received from the sensor and delivers a substance to the targeted area.
